The campground provides spacious and well-maintained campsites, picnic areas, and fire rings for a comfortable camping experience. Additionally, Menomonee offers clean restrooms and shower facilities for convenience.
Reservations are accepted at this campground, allowing campers to secure their preferred dates in advance. This ensures a hassle-free experience and guarantees a spot during peak seasons. However, walk-ins are also welcome, depending on availability.
The best time to visit the Menomonee camping area is during the summer season, specifically between May and September, when the weather is mild and ideal for outdoor activities. Campers can enjoy fishing in the nearby river or take advantage of the hiking trails that offer stunning views of the surrounding natural beauty.
While enjoying the Menomonee camping area, it is important to be cautious of wildlife encounters, such as snakes and ticks, which are common in the area. Campers should take necessary precautions and be mindful of their surroundings. Overall, Menomonee camping area provides a serene and well-equipped camping experience for nature enthusiasts.
